Traditional design
Box Sash window designs are popular with homeowners who wish to revive a property from the past or add some classic charm to a modern house. This timeless design of windows has a wide range of practical advantages, including effective ventilation and enhanced natural light, while maintaining architectural authenticity. Traditionally windows with sash operated on weights and cords, however they can now be updated to make use of a more modern mechanism. The 'box', which houses nylon cords and pulleys to counterbalance sashes on top and bottom, is able to be built in a discreet manner on either side of the frame. This lets you maintain the traditional look while not hindering security, energy efficiency, or acoustic capabilities.

Spring balanced sash windows are a uPVC option to a traditional box sash. Instead of using a weight-and-counterbalance system to operate the sashes springs are utilized, creating a more contemporary and minimalist appearance. They can be double or single hung with a single-hung window only opening from the bottom and double-hung windows providing more ventilation options.

Ventilation
Whether you're restoring a period property or adding a traditional feature to your modern residence, box sash window locks with key windows are an elegant option that will increase natural light and improve ventilation. Did you know that they are also among the most efficient ways to cut down on cooling and heating expenses and improve energy efficiency?
Sash windows are extremely effective for ventilation thanks to their geometric design. Research has shown that the highest flow rate can be achieved when the heights of the lower and upper openings are equal. This means that both windows can be opened so that warm air can escape while cooler air to enter creating a completely natural cooling system.

Energy efficiency
While sash windows are renowned for their elegance and aesthetic appeal, they also provide homeowners with superior airflow and energy efficiency. The movable sashes permit you to control the flow of air through your property according to the weather conditions, with warmer, lighter air entering through the top and more dense cooler air exiting from the bottom. This creates a cozy indoor climate and decreases the necessity for mechanical cooling systems, assisting you save energy and money.
The double-hung design of sash windows make them more efficient than single-hung windows. They can be opened on either side to create an air flow that minimizes the loss of heat during winter and condensation. It is important to keep in mind that windows made of sash aren't as efficient in energy use as modern uPVC or timber profiles. Particularly, traditional sashes are susceptible to air leakage and single glazing doesn't offer the same standards of insulation as double-glazed options.
Fortunately, uPVC sash windows offer the best of both worlds. Modern double-glazed units made of low emissivity glass can be used to replace windows. They also come with a variety of draught-proofing options.
While replacing sash windows with uPVC will not make them as efficient as newer designs will however, it will provide you with an increase in your current EPC and cut down on heating bills substantially. Double glazing and draughtproofing that is of high-quality can transform your sash windows into a more energy-efficient option for your home.
